What is the Mental Health Facilities Supplemental Application?
The Mental Health Facilities Supplemental Application is a crucial form for mental health facilities seeking insurance coverage. It plays a significant role in insurance applications by collecting vital information regarding facility operations. Key components of this application include patient demographics, staffing ratios, and incident history, all necessary for risk assessment and insurance eligibility.
This application is required by all mental health facilities, including hospitals and private practices, helping them convey their operational data effectively to insurers. Understanding its importance ensures that facilities are adequately represented in their insurance applications, streamlining the overall process.

Who is eligible to submit the Mental Health Facilities Supplemental Application?
The application is intended for licensed mental health facilities in the U.S. that are seeking insurance coverage. The form must be completed by an authorized officer or principal of the facility.
What is the deadline for submitting the application?
The submission deadline may vary based on the specific insurance policy you are applying for. It's advisable to check directly with your insurance provider for their timelines.
How should I submit the completed application?
You can submit the completed Mental Health Facilities Supplemental Application directly through pdfFiller by using the submit button or download it and send it via email or traditional mail to your insurance company.
What supporting documents are required with the application?
Typically, you may need to provide additional documentation such as recent patient demographics, financial records, and any existing risk management plans. Check with your insurer for specifics.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include leaving required fields blank, providing inaccurate data, and failing to review the form for completeness. Make sure all sections are fully completed before submitting.
What is the typical processing time for the application?
Processing times can vary by insurance company, but it generally takes a few weeks. For specific timelines, consult your insurer directly.
Are notarization or additional signatures needed for this application?
The Mental Health Facilities Supplemental Application does not require notarization, but it must be signed by an authorized officer of the facility to be accepted by the insurance provider.
